One of the most common methods for casting your phone to the TV is through the use of streaming devices like Chromecast, Apple TV, or Amazon Fire Stick. These devices act as intermediaries between your phone and the TV, facilitating the screen mirroring process. To begin, make sure your TV and streaming device are connected to the same Wi-Fi network. Then, follow the device-specific instructions in the user manual to set up the streaming device and connect it to your TV.
For Chromecast, download the Google Home app on your phone, which will guide you through the setup process. Once the streaming device is set up, open any app on your phone that supports casting, such as YouTube or Netflix. Look for the cast icon (usually depicted as a rectangular box with curved lines in the corner) and tap on it. Select your Chromecast device from the available options, and voila! Your phone’s screen will be mirrored on the TV.
If you own an Apple device, the process of casting is slightly different. Apple’s AirPlay technology allows you to mirror your iPhone or iPad screen directly to an Apple TV without the need for additional devices. To begin, ensure your iPhone or iPad and the Apple TV are connected to the same Wi-Fi network. On your iOS device, swipe down from the top-right corner of the screen to access the Control Center. Tap on the Screen Mirroring option and select your Apple TV from the list of available devices. Your phone’s screen will now be mirrored on the TV.
For Android users, many smartphones offer built-in screen mirroring options, commonly referred to as Smart View, mirroring, or screencast. The exact steps may vary depending on the phone manufacturer, but the general process remains the same. Start by accessing the quick settings menu on your Android phone by swiping down from the top of the screen. Look for a screen mirroring or casting icon, usually represented by a rectangle with a Wi-Fi symbol inside. Tap on it and select your TV from the list of available devices.
If your phone doesn’t have built-in screen mirroring capabilities, you can download third-party apps like AllCast or Reflector, which provide screen mirroring functionalities. Simply install the app on your phone and TV, ensure both devices are connected to the same Wi-Fi network, and follow the app-specific instructions to cast your phone to the TV.
